The MetaNeb System is indicated for the mobilization of secretions, lung expansion therapy, the treatment and prevention of pulmonary atelectasis, and has the ability to provide supplemental oxygen when used with compressed oxygen. The MetaNeb System circuit filter is tested in accordance with ISO 23328-1:2008 with a filtration efficiency of greater than 99%. The MetaNeb System is an LE expansion modality that incorporates all the physiological effects of IPV while providing additional therapeutic advantages intended primarily to more effectively treat or prevent pulmonary atelectasis. This pressure gradient allows for the mobilization and hydration of sticky mucus. This in-exsufflation shift in pressure creates a high expiratory flow, stimulating a deep, natural cough.
